No Country for Old Men is a 2007 crime thriller film directed by Joel and Ethan Coen, based on the novel of the same name by Cormac McCarthy. The story follows a hunter who stumbles upon a drug deal gone wrong and decides to take the money, setting off a chain of violent events.
